Summary of Identiv (INVE) Update / Briefing on Wine Authentication Industry Overview - The focus of the briefing is on the wine industry, specifically addressing wine authentication and protection against counterfeiting through innovative technologies such as IoT and AI [2][5][12]. Key Points and Arguments 1. Partnership and Technology: The collaboration involves Identiv, Genuine Analytics, and Zaytap, combining their expertise to create a solution for wine authentication that includes NFC tags, scientific verification, and blockchain technology [2][5][48]. 2. Counterfeit Wine Problem: The wine industry is valued at approximately €350 billion, with an estimated 20% of revenues (around €70 billion) attributed to counterfeit wines, highlighting the need for effective authentication solutions [12][66]. 3. Authentication Methodology: Genuine Analytics has developed a unique authentication methodology using mass spectrometry combined with AI, allowing for the generation of unique profiles for each wine, which can distinguish between millions of different wines [18][75]. 4. NFC Tag Features: The NFC tags used are designed specifically for wine bottles, featuring tamper-proof mechanisms and dynamic encryption to prevent cloning and ensure authenticity [42][45][50]. 5. User Experience: Consumers can easily verify the authenticity of wine bottles using a mobile app that interacts with the NFC tag, providing immediate feedback on the wine's status (authentic, tampered, etc.) [48][52]. 6. Market Applications: The technology is not limited to vintage wines but can be applied to any wine, making it useful for winemakers, collectors, and auction houses [26][71]. 7. Sustainability: Eco-friendly versions of the NFC tags can be produced, using sustainable materials instead of standard PET [69]. 8. Accuracy of Analysis: The authentication method has shown a 98% accuracy rate, particularly effective for distinguishing between similar wines from the same vintage [91]. Additional Important Content - Growth of Database: Genuine Analytics has built a database of approximately 1,400 reference wines, with the oldest dating back to 1874, primarily consisting of red wines from France [23][24]. - Challenges in Analysis: The method relies on having a reference wine in the database for accurate comparison; without it, the analysis may struggle [87]. - Consumer Adoption: There is a growing familiarity with NFC technology among consumers, driven by its use in payment systems, which is expected to enhance the adoption of wine authentication solutions [84]. - Future Applications: The technology has potential applications beyond wine, including other al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ages, demonstrating versatility in product authentication [28][71].
